Increased Calories Burned

Walking on a treadmill that has an inclined slope increases the intensity of your exercise, which means you will burn more calories than if you just walk at a normal speed on a flat surface. An incline treadmill with incline uk also targets specific muscles since the body is forced to work harder to overcome gravity and propel itself forward. These muscles include the gluteus maximus, quadriceps and hamstrings. Walking uphill can help tone these muscles and improve lower body strength.

In addition to burning more calories, incline treadmill walking can also increase your heart rate and calorie burning which can improve your overall health. It can also improve your endurance and cardiovascular fitness, as well as increase your lean, stronger muscle mass.

The increase in the incline on the treadmill can help to reduce strain and stress on joints. This can be especially beneficial for those suffering from arthritis or other ailments that result in painful exercise. It can be beneficial for those who have never done any exercise before, as they can benefit from a vigorous cardio workout without overtaxing their joints.

When you are using an incline treadmill, it is important to start with a warm-up on a flat surface at a moderate speed to help prepare the muscles and joints for the exercise on the incline. It is also a good idea to alternate between periods of high incline as well as flat or low incline to prevent injury or fatigue.

Avoid leaning or holding on to the handrails during incline treadmill walks. This can reduce your calorie burn and diminish the effectiveness of your exercise. Try to keep your hands off the handrails, instead, rely on your leg muscles to keep the balance.

It's also a great idea to utilize the decrease function of the treadmill during your training. This will help to target the muscles in the calf and shin that are often overlooked during treadmill training. It can also help strengthen the knee and ankle joints, which protects them against injury as you age.

Muscle Strength Increased

Incline treadmill walking can aid in building strength in your legs as well as burn calories. Walking on a treadmill with an even incline can target muscles that are not used when walking on an even surface. You'll also have be more attentive to your posture and movement when walking on an incline, making it a better workout for your entire body. You can gradually increase the incline to improve your stamina and form.

In addition to burning more calories, increasing the incline of your workout could help you feel healthier. Exercise can help reduce depression and improve your mood.

You can incorporate a variety of different incline treadmill workouts into your regular workouts. If you are new to incline treadmill workouts, start at a lower level and gradually increase it. This will allow your body to adjust to the workout and avoid injuries.

If you're going to use an incline treadmill, it's important to choose one with a strong base design and additional support on the handrails. This will ensure that the incline feature you use is secure and comfortable. It can make a big difference in how motivated you feel during your workout.

It can be hard for your knees to walk on a treadmill, particularly at high speeds. Using an incline to boost the intensity of your run can help you work up to higher speed and intensity, without putting the same strain on your knees.

Running on a steep incline is also a good way to challenge your core. Engaging your core while running on an inclined course can prevent you from losing your balance and falling off the treadmill. This increased strain on your core muscles will prevent you from becoming bored of your running routine as you'll have to test your body constantly.

Increased Endurance

Incorporating incline treadmill training into your workouts is a great way to improve your endurance. You'll burn more oxygen when exercising on an inclined treadmill. This oxygen boost will allow you to run, jog or walk for longer durations and reduce the strain on joints.

If you're new to the practice of incline-training, start by increasing the incline gradually. This will help prevent injuries and gradually strengthen your muscles as you get more accustomed to the higher intensity. It is crucial to monitor your heart rate when you do incline exercises to ensure that you don't push yourself too far and risk injury.

To make the most of your incline treadmill workout Try incorporating interval training into your routine. To increase your calorie burn and improve your endurance, alternate between periods of higher and lower incline intervals during your workout.

If your incline portable treadmill incline has the option for manual adjustments, you are able to alter the incline over the course of a exercise to avoid boredom or plateauing in your fitness level. It's important to keep in mind that different incline levels result in different outcomes.

If you walk at an incline of 10%, you will feel as if you are climbing a steep mountain. This exercise will challenge your quads and glutes as well as your calves.

If you're planning on hiking in the mountains or want to prepare for a mountain hike, incline treadmill walking is a great way to replicate the terrain and build endurance. This type of exercise can help you get more prepared for hiking on uneven terrain which can reduce the risk of injuries or discomfort in your outdoor activities. If you're training for a marathon or any other long-distance event, incline treadmill walking will prepare your legs and feet for the pounding of running on a hard surface. This can reduce the chance of injuries and help you reach your goals faster.
